I Just bought a project boat with a 2000 Mercury 115 4 cylinder (2+2) . The motor looks brand new, BUT it was winterized in 2016 and hasnt been run since. Supposedly it had a bad fuel pump. It had all the carbs rebuilt 5 years ago. I have done a few things.
Compression is good (~125)
I have rebuilt the fuel pump.
I have a new battery and new battery cables
I have disconnected the fuel system from the boat and I am running on a fresh portable tank.
After I rebuilt the fuel pump I can see the accelerator pump is leaking when I prime the bulb. (I have a new kit on order but it is going to take a while). I THINK it should still start if the accelerator pump is leaking???? Right???? that is for the bottom 2 carbs????
The Problem: the motor will not run for more than a half a second to maybe 1 second. It will light up on carb cleaner everytime (i know bad) it very rarely light up off of normal gas. Have tried starting it for 30 ~ 45 mins yesterday.
Primer bulb to Firm (accelerator pump leaking)
Choke for a 10 count
Turn key
I have tried with and without adding throttle. with choke and without choke.
Notes: PO was running oil in onboard tank and oil mixed in the gas (is this good or bad?)
The sparkplugs look oilly(from running rich)
My Question: Do i need the accelerator pump to get it to run? If not, what am i missing(other than rebuilding/cleaning carbs)?
